Commercial Slab Installation Questions
What types of projects require a commercial slab? Commercial slabs are commonly used for building foundations, parking lots, loading docks, and large-scale outdoor surfaces on commercial properties.
How thick should a commercial slab be? The thickness of a commercial slab depends on its intended use, typically ranging from 4 to 12 inches for durability and load-bearing capacity.
What materials are used for commercial slabs? Concrete is the primary material, often reinforced with steel rebar or mesh to enhance strength and longevity.
What preparation is needed before installing a commercial slab? Proper site grading, soil compaction, and form setting are essential steps to ensure a stable and level foundation for the slab.
